Transaction 755673405c6712a5b4f0afebc36972c40acba89b1e6b95ef4ee924e6614a3c97
1 Input
1 Output
-
755673405c6712a5b4f0afebc36972c40acba89b1e6b95ef4ee924e6614a3c97:0
- value
- 1064204
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 06a5b0c5f786d6b21e20d272e1b4a82effa94519 OP_EQUAL
- address
- 32JAU5EzjvZR7WBL8w819hYTUzCgjwkU79